With a specified resolution of better than 0.01", the OTBC line of reflective mark sensors are suitable for use in a range of applications from bar-code slot readers to currency validation equipment. Available in two styles, the OTBC-0480 employs an infrared LED and the OTBC-0490 uses a red LED. Both components feature a compact footprint and integrate a phototransistor sensor, an optical lens, and an optical aperture in a plastic housing. Features common to both sensors include an operating temperature range from -40°C to 85°C, a 0.125" depth of field, and a rise and fall time of 15 µs. Custom apertures, LEDs, and photo detectors are available. Pricing is $6.42 each/1,000. OPTO TECHNOLOGY, INC., Wheeling, IL. (847) 537-4277.
